About

The Dog at Wingham is a village pub with rooms dating back to the 13th century when it was a monastery. Located in the pretty medieval village of Wingham near the Kent coast, it makes a great base for exploring the local area.

History 📜

The Dog at Wingham dates back to the 13th century when it was a monastery.

Pub 🍺

The pub regularly hosts themed evenings, such as jazz and folk music nights, which add to the atmosphere. The drinks menu includes a strong selection of wines, local beers, and alcohol-free options.

Things Nearby 📍

Popular attractions like Canterbury, Howletts Wild Animal Park, and the Richborough Roman Fort are all nearby.
